Deterring Subsequent Wildlife Encroachments

How might homeowners successfully defend their properties against upcoming wildlife encroachments? One successful technique centers on protecting the dwelling's external surfaces. This includes sealing gaps, cracks, and holes, particularly around windows, doors, and foundations. Adding mesh coverings to vents and chimneys additionally prevents wildlife from gaining access.

In addition, homeowners should take care of their yards by cutting trees and shrubs, which can provide easy access to roofs and attics. Keeping food sources, such as garbage bins and pet food, securely stored is also important.

Native plant landscaping can discourage various wildlife from nearing the property. Furthermore, property owners should consider installing fencing, ensuring it is buried a few inches underground to prevent burrowing animals. Periodic property assessments can aid in finding possible entry areas before they become a problem. By adopting these preventative actions, homeowners can significantly reduce the risk of wildlife intrusions and preserve a safe residential setting.

Legal Requirements and Wildlife Conservation Laws

Understanding the legal terrain surrounding wildlife protection is essential for homeowners who are taking steps to secure their properties. Multiple laws and regulations control the treatment of wildlife, often classifying species as protected or non-protected. Homeowners need to become acquainted with local and federal laws to avoid inadvertent violations when dealing with wildlife intrusions.

As an illustration, several states ban the trapping or killing of particular animals without appropriate permits. Furthermore, some species may only be transferred under certain conditions, demanding professional intervention. Violating these legal regulations can bring about significant fines and legal consequences.

Property owners are advised to seek qualified wildlife management specialists who have the appropriate expertise in wildlife protection laws. These authorities not only ensure compliance with regulations but also utilize humane methods for wildlife removal, supporting ethical treatment of animals while effectively addressing the situations at hand. This understanding ultimately safeguards both the homeowner and the wildlife involved.

Spotting Wildlife Activity

Following a detailed property examination, the next stage requires identifying wildlife activity through detailed inspection and assessment services. Professionals utilize numerous techniques to detect traces of wildlife presence, including identifying droppings, fur, and footprints. They examine entry points, such as gaps in walls or roofs, and analyze areas that may serve as nesting sites. Inspectors also listen for strange sounds, indicating the presence of animals. By employing specialized tools, they can monitor for movement and activity patterns. This thorough approach not only assists with pinpointing wildlife but also aids in understanding the type of species involved. Correct identification is critical for developing reliable removal strategies and ensuring the safety and integrity of the property.

FAQ

Which Wildlife Species Are Most Often Removed by Professionals?

Professionals commonly remove several wildlife, including raccoons, squirrels, bats, snakes, opossums, and birds. These animals frequently infiltrate homes or properties, leading to potential health risks and property damage, necessitating expert intervention for safe removal.

What Does Wildlife Removal Usually Cost?

The cost of wildlife removal typically ranges from $100 to $1,500, determined by factors such as the species of animal, degree of the infestation, and essential repairs. Rates can also vary by location and service provider.
